How to Make Fig And Raisin Bread Pudding

  1. In a medium bowl, combine 1 cup chopped fresh figs, ½ cup raisins, and 2 tablespoons brandy. Let stand for 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ld.
  2.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Generously butter an 8-cup soufflé or casserole dish with straight sides.
  3. Spread 2 tablespoons of melted butter on 6-8 slices of day-old bread. Cut bread into 1-inch cubes and transfer to the prepared dish.
  4. In a large bowl, whisk together ½ cup granulated sugar, 4 large eggs, and 1 large egg yolk until light and frothy.
  5. Whisk in 1 cup heavy cream, 1 cup whole milk, 1 tablespoon lemon juice, 1 teaspoon lemon zest, and 1 teaspoon vanilla extract.
  6. Gently fold in the fig and raisin mixture into the custard base, ensuring all bread cubes are coated.
  7. Let the bread pudding sit for 5 minutes to allow the bread to absorb the custard.
  8. Place the dish in a larger baking pan. Pour enough hot water into the larger pan to come 1 inch up the sides of the dish (this creates a bain-marie for even baking).
  9. Bake for 1 hour and 35 minutes, or until the custard is set in the center and a knife inserted comes out clean. Tent with foil if the top browns too quickly.
  10. Let cool slightly before serving warm with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ream, if desired. Makes 8 servings.
